What are Piraminds?
Piraminds (or pyramids) are architectural masterpieces defined by their massive stone structures, typically characterized by a square base and four triangular faces converging to a single apex. They have various forms, with the most iconic being the Egyptian pyramids located in Giza. The oldest and most recognized of these is the Great Pyramid of Giza, constructed around 2580–2560 BCE for the Pharaoh Khufu. These monumental edifices served a dual purpose: they were tombs for the elite, mainly pharaohs, and acted as a means to communicate with the divine during the afterlife.

Construction Techniques of Piraminds
Materials Used in Construction
The construction of piraminds involved meticulous planning and the use of durable materials. Primarily, ancient Egyptians used limestone, granite, and basalt to build these colossal structures. The core of most pyramids was composed of local limestone, while the outer casing often consisted of higher-quality Tura limestone, known for its chic white appearance. This provided the pyramids with a brilliant brightness that could be seen from miles away. Other construction materials included copper tools and wooden sledges, which were key in transport and quarrying the stone from distant sites.

Labor and Workforce Dynamics
The construction of piraminds required a vast workforce, consisting of skilled laborers, architects, and craftsmen. Contrary to popular belief, these laborers were not slaves but rather a dedicated workforce who took great pride in their work. Many were seasonal laborers who were employed during the Nile’s annual flooding, a time when agricultural activities were at a standstill. Evidence suggests that workers were well-fed, received medical care, and lived in nearby workers’ villages. This dynamic demonstrates the societal structure of ancient Egypt, emphasizing the importance of pyramid construction as a national project that united communities.

Exploring Piraminds Today
Tourist Attractions and Activities
Piraminds serve as prominent tourist attractions, particularly in Egypt, where millions flock to witness their grandeur annually. The Giza Plateau is home to the three primary pyramids: Khufu, Khafre, and Menkaure. Visitors have the opportunity to explore the surrounding archaeological sites, including the Sphinx, temples, and various mastabas. Furthermore, guided tours offer insights into ancient Egyptian culture and the historical context of these remarkable structures. Activities such as camel rides, nighttime sound and light shows, and photography sessions add to the allure, enhancing the overall experience for visitors.

What are the main types of piraminds?
The main types of piraminds include step pyramids, bent pyramids, and true pyramids. Step pyramids, like the Pyramid of Djoser, have tiered levels, while true pyramids accumulate slopes up to a peak.

How long did it take to build the piraminds?
The timeline for constructing piramids varied, but the Great Pyramid of Giza is estimated to have taken about 20 years, involving thousands of skilled and organized laborers.
